Devise a Rookie Exercise Strategy for Shedding Abdominal Adipose Tissue

Hey there! Here's an informal guide on how to create a beginner workout plan to help you shed that belly fat.

Get Prepped: Setting Realistic Goals

First things first, set some realistic goals. Remember, Rome wasn't built in a day! Aim for gradual weight loss of around 1-2 pounds per week. Focus on long-term commitment and progress rather than expecting immediate results.

Work it Out: Full-Body Workouts

Next, switch up your workouts to engage multiple muscle groups for maximum fat burn. Here are some exercises to try:

  1. Squats: These strengthen your lower body, burning calories and boosting your metabolism.
  2. Push-ups: This chest exercise tones your arms and core.
  3. Planks: Core strength is essential, and planks are a great way to tone your midsection and support fat loss.
  4. Jumping Jacks: This full-body exercise gets your heart pumping and helps burn calories.

Get That Heart Rate Up: Cardio

Cardio exercises are essential for burning calories and reducing fat. Aim for at least 150 minutes of moderate-intensity cardio (brisk walking, cycling) or 75 minutes of vigorous-intensity cardio (jogging, swimming) each week.

Tone Up: Core Workouts

While you can't target belly fat specifically, strengthening your core muscles will help you tone your midsection and support fat loss. Focus on exercises such as planks, bicycle crunches, leg raises, and Russian twists.

Build Muscle: Resistance Training

Incorporating resistance or weight training into your routine can help increase muscle mass, which boosts your metabolism and promotes fat burning. Use bodyweight exercises like squats, lunges, push-ups, and pull-ups or add dumbbells and resistance bands for added challenge.

Fuel Up: Healthy Eating Habits

Exercise alone won't be enough to reduce belly fat. A balanced diet is crucial. Focus on eating whole foods like fruits, vegetables, lean proteins, and healthy fats. Reduce your intake of processed foods, sugary snacks, and refined carbohydrates. Stay hydrated and avoid overeating.

Consistency is Key

Stick with your routine and gradually increase the intensity of your workouts. Track your progress by measuring your waistline, noting how your clothes fit, and tracking your body weight over time. Keep a positive mindset and stay committed to your goals.

Rest and Recover

Don't forget to rest! Adequate sleep, rest days, and active recovery are crucial to help your muscles recover and your body stay energized. Overtraining can lead to injury or burnout, so make sure to listen to your body and give it time to rest.

Sample Workout Plan

  • Day 1: Full Body Workout
  • Squats (3 sets of 12 reps)
  • Push-ups (3 sets of 10 reps)
  • Planks (3 sets of 30 seconds)
  • Jumping Jacks (3 sets of 30 seconds)
  • Day 2: Cardio and Core
  • 20 minutes of brisk walking or jogging
  • Bicycle Crunches (3 sets of 15 reps per side)
  • Leg Raises (3 sets of 12 reps)
  • Russian Twists (3 sets of 15 reps per side)
  • Day 3: Rest Day or Active Recovery
  • Yoga or stretching
  • Light walking or swimming
  • Day 4: Resistance Training
  • Lunges (3 sets of 12 reps per leg)
  • Dumbbell Rows (3 sets of 10 reps)
  • Side Planks (3 sets of 30 seconds per side)
  • Mountain Climbers (3 sets of 30 seconds)
  • Day 5: Cardio and Core
  • 20 minutes of cycling or swimming
  • Plank to Push-up (3 sets of 10 reps)
  • Leg Raises (3 sets of 12 reps)
  • Sit-ups (3 sets of 15 reps)
  • Day 6: Full Body Workout
  • Squats (3 sets of 12 reps)
  • Push-ups (3 sets of 12 reps)
  • Jumping Jacks (3 sets of 30 seconds)
  • Bicycle Crunches (3 sets of 15 reps)
  • Day 7: Rest Day
